Our take

St. Tropez Dispenser Gold is a sunscreen-scent done right, built for the person who treats a beach chair like a throne. Jasmine and coconut form the backbone here, but the aloe vera and mountain air keep the blend from turning into a sticky lotion. The musk grounds the white floral brightness so the sweetness stays clean rather than cloying. This is for the wearer who wants to smell like a vacation without reaching for a piña colada, and the green, ozonic edge proves it can handle heat without wilting.

Brent Leonesio composed a fragrance that captures the feeling of sitting on a balcony while the sun is high and the ocean is close enough to hear. The aquatic and woody facets give the coconut a dry, breezy lift, while the powdery finish keeps the mood playful. It suits someone who enjoys standing out in a crowd of heavy, dark perfumes by offering something sheer and bright. Those who prefer dense, resinous compositions or deep amber warmth should look elsewhere, as this bottle offers no shadows.
